James Adams, Ph.D. & Khemlal Nirmalkar, Ph.D.
Arizona State University
Autism & Pitt Hopkins Disease
“Our newest research we’ve done shows that now over 90% of children with autism have high levels of metabolites that are toxic… and come from bacteria in yeast. One example, para-cresol, in 17 studies, every study showing it’s elevated in Autism. We know it’s toxic in many ways. We discovered it’s not just para-cresol but many, many other bacteria and yeast metabolites that have similar effects. What’s exciting is that the only study we know of on how to decrease para-cresol was our first microbiota transplant study showing we were able to decrease it down to normal. We were also able to greatly improve GI symptoms.”

Armin Rashidi, M.D., Ph.D.
Fred Hutchison Cancer Center
Graft Versus Host Disease
“In this first trial, which is now published in four papers, we showed that FMT was safe in arguably the most immunocompromised, fragile patient population in medicine… FMT modulated the microbiome with effects that … have been shown to be associated with better outcomes, particularly better engraftment seems to protect against acute GVHD. [The]second trial, which we are several months through is that by increasing the dose of FMT and by selecting the best stool donor we might be able to better prevent GVHD.”
Noah Goldfarb, M.D.
University of Minnesota
Hidradenitis Suppurativa
“Hidradenitis Suppurativa is a relatively common auto-inflammatory skin condition with devastating effects on quality of life and limited treatment options. HS involves skin and gut microbial dysbiosis that may be drivers of [the] disease. Research is underway to evaluate whether Microbiota Transplant Therapy will be an effective therapy for HS. We’ve had a few patients finish treatment and early results are very exciting.”
